Omni Protect, Fintel’s whole of market protection club, has announced the appointment of Richard Waters to the newly created position of head of strategic partnerships for protection and health.
Waters, previously head of protection distribution at HSBC Life, will focus upon driving new initiatives and partnerships for Omni Protect, whilst delivering improved customer outcomes through stronger adviser and provider partnerships.
During a tenure of more than three decades at HSBC Life, Waters held a number of senior sales, product management, and operational roles, working across the lending, protection, and health sectors.
